CITY OF GUADALUPE
NOTICE OF REQUEST FOR PROPOSALS
URBAN FOREST MANAGEMENT PLAN
NOTICE IS HEREBY GIVEN that the City of Guadalupe is soliciting proposals from qualified consultants to create an Urban Forest Management Plan.
The project generally consists of developing an Urban Forest Management Plan, conducting tree canopy analysis, reviewing and making recommendations regarding city tree ordinances, and performing other work as specified in the Request for Proposal.
